◆ BKE_cache_file_uses_render_procedural()

bool BKE_cache_file_uses_render_procedural ( const CacheFile * cache_file,
Scene * scene )

Determine whether the CacheFile should use a render engine procedural. If so, data is not read from the file and bounding boxes are used to represent the objects in the Scene. Render engines will receive the bounding box as a placeholder but can instead load the data directly if they support it.

◆ BKE_cachefile_add_layer()

CacheFileLayer * BKE_cachefile_add_layer ( CacheFile * cache_file,
const char filepath[1024] )

Add a layer to the cache_file. Return NULL if the filepath is already that of an existing layer or if the number of layers exceeds the maximum allowed layer count.
